Design Considerations for Embroidery

One of the key factors to consider when using the 51 Years Old Gifts Born in 1973 Vintage design is the stitch density. The design is relatively simple, so it shouldn’t require excessive fill stitches, which can add weight and bulk to the finished product. That said, the text elements, especially the “51 Years Old” line, may require careful attention to ensure legibility.

If you plan to use this design on stretchy fabrics like sweatshirts or hoodies, make sure to use the right stabilizer to prevent puckering. Similarly, if you're working with thin or textured fabrics, you may need to adjust your hoop size or even split the design into smaller sections to maintain clarity.

Another thing to keep in mind is how the design performs on curved surfaces, such as caps or hats. The 51 Years Old Gifts Born in 1973 Vintage design should work well here, but you might want to test it on a scrap piece of fabric first to see how it holds up under tension.
